Point P is reflected across two lines. Point E is its reflection image. Which two lines is point P reflected across?

Answer:
The point P reflected across the lines x=3 and y=2.
Step-by-step explanation:
From the given graph it is clear that the coordinates of P are (0,0) and the coordinates of E are (6,4).
[tex]P(0,0)\rightarrow E(6,4)[/tex] .... (1)
If the origin reflected across the line x=a then
[tex](0,0)\rightarrow (2a,0)[/tex]
If the origin reflected across the line y=b, then
[tex](0,0)\rightarrow (0,2b)[/tex]
If the origin reflected across the line x=a and y=b, then
[tex](0,0)\rightarrow (2a,2b)[/tex] .... (2)
From (1) and (2) we get
[tex]2a=6\Rightarrow a=3[/tex]
[tex]2b=4\Rightarrow b=2[/tex]
The value of a is 3 and the value of b is 2. Therefore the point P reflected across the lines x=3 and y=2.
